AdBlue In Diesel

Throughout Somerset we are discovering more and more examples of AdBlue contamination whereby an individual has put AdBlue directly into their diesel tank. This is to a certain extent a result of drivers not understanding the right way to to make use of (be aware: it's in reality not a fuel additive), and partly due to the fact that the filler caps for diesel and AdBlue are frequently right adjacent to each other on the vehicle.

Now, what is the matter with having AdBlue in the diesel car?

Since AdBlue is predominantly ionised water, it's as bad as putting water in to your tank. Diesel and water will not blend at all and attempting to run a diesel car on water is not going to work. In addition to this, the urea is fairly corrosive to the fuel system pipes and seals and is prone to crystallisation, clogging injectors and filters. If in case you put AdBlue in a fuel tank remove it right away. And of course don't turn over the motor - not even to maneuver it to a parking bay. In case you did start the vehicle you may in all likelihood need to have the complete fuel system cleaned and fuel filters replaced.

How to find out if I put the wrong fuel in my car?

If you’ve just filled up at a petrol station and the cars starts to act a bit strange you might start to wonder if you accidentally put the wrong fuel in it.

Well, there are a few things to can check that will be able to tell you:

  1. How is the car responding? There are some very common misfuel symptoms which can be a good indicator of wrong fuel:
    • Loss of engine power – can feel like the car has run out of fuel
    • A lot of smoke (more than usual)
    • Engine coughing or starting to splutter
    • Won’t start – or keeps stalling.
  2. Look at your fuel receipt. It will state clearly if you filled up with diesel or unleaded. If you don’t have the receipt, you can often return to the petrol station where you filled up and give them the date and time (and pump) where you refueled and they will often be able to give you a VA receipt.
  3. Smell it. Diesel and petrol have very distinctly different smells. Anyone familiar with the motor industry should be able to help you with this. Or you could even get another car to park alongside and smell the fuel caps of both, comparing them to determine what the fuel type is.
